Terrestrial Condition Assessment (TCA) Wildfire Hazard Potential (Map Service)

dataset
posted on 2024-06-05, 12:46 authored by U.S. Forest Service
The 2018 Wildland Hazard Potential (WHP) represents areas of uncharacteristic fuel buildup. The WFP is a raster geospatial product produced by the USFS Fire Modeling Institute in the Fire, Fuel, and Smoke Program. Higher values have a higher probability of high-intensity fire, with torching, crowning, and other forms of extreme fire behavior. Data used represent areas classified as �high� or �very high� hazard.
